The cost and longevity of Colored Steel Plates are primarily determined by the following interconnected factors:
Base Material & Grade: The type and thickness of the steel substrate (e.g., galvanized, galvalume) form the foundational cost and corrosion resistance.
Coating System & Quality: This is the most critical factor. The chemical composition (PVDF, HDP, polyester), coating thickness, and number of layers directly impact fade resistance, chalking, and overall lifespan.
Color & Finish: Standard colors are typically more economical. Special colors, textures, or embossed finishes require complex processes, increasing cost.
Processing & Fabrication: The complexity of cutting, forming, and profiling required for your specific design adds to the final cost. Precise, damage-free handling preserves the coating's integrity.
Environmental Exposure: Plates used in harsh coastal (high salt) or industrial (chemical) environments will necessitate higher-performance, and thus higher-cost, coating systems to ensure a long lifespan.
To illustrate the direct impact of the coating system, consider this comparison:
| Coating Type | Typical Lifespan | Relative Cost | Best Use Environment |
|---|---|---|---|
| Polyester | 7-15 years | Economical | Interior, mild atmospheric conditions |
| Silicone Polyester | 10-20 years | Mid-range | General outdoor applications |
| PVDF (Kynar 500®) | 20+ years | Premium | Coastal, high-UV, aggressive environments |
Colored Steel Plates FAQ
What is the most durable type of coating for Colored Steel Plates?
PVDF (Polyvinylidene Fluoride) resin-based coatings, such as Kynar 500®, are widely recognized as the most durable. They offer exceptional resistance to UV radiation, color fading, chalking, and chemical pollutants, making them the premier choice for architectural projects demanding a decades-long lifespan.
Can Colored Steel Plates be used for roofing?
Absolutely. Colored Steel Plates are an excellent and popular choice for roofing due to their strength, lightness, and weather resistance. It is vital to select a coating system rated for continuous outdoor exposure and to ensure proper installation techniques to prevent scratching and ensure watertight performance.
How does the substrate affect the lifespan of a Colored Steel Plate?
The steel substrate is the first line of defense. A galvanized or Galvalume substrate provides sacrificial corrosion protection (zinc layer). If the coating is damaged, this underlying layer corrodes first, protecting the steel core and significantly extending the overall panel's life compared to an uncoated or poorly coated substrate.
